Can Codecs interfere with 3D gaming?
I had my 3D monitor working perfectly with games until I installed K-lite Codec Pack 780 Mega (which includes ffdshow). Now I have considerable white ghosting, purple ghosting, random cross-eyed glitches in games, etc. I have tried uninstalling the codecs and regediting them out, but the problems persist, causing me to think I may have to reinstall Windows. I was wondering if a lot of codecs can cause 3D Vision/3D gaming in general to have problems.

Re: Can Codecs interfere with 3D gaming?
It happens both in games and in videos. Regardless of adjustments to depth/convergence I now always have purple and white ghosting and visible vertical lines when there is movement on the screen. Before I installed the K-lite mega pack, I would only have slight white ghosting if my convergence and depth weren't adjusted right. The image is also grainy.
